7.3 Selecting objects
Object selection tools
To select an object in your PDF document, you can use one of the two selection tools:

Selecting one specific object
The Select Objects tool works almost completely the same in preview mode and in wireframe
view mode. The only difference is that, in wireframe view mode, you can only select line-art and
vector images on their outlines.
A. Selecting an object in preview mode can be done by clicking anywhere on the object.
B. Selecting an object in wireframe view mode is possible only by clicking on the
object’s outlines.
To select an object
Using the Select Objects tool , click the object or drag a dotted rectangle, also called a
marquee or bounding outline, around the object.
Figure 26: Dragging a marquee around the object to select the entire graphic.
• If you select a line-art object or a pixel image you will see that the object’s outline is drawn
on top of it, together with the anchor points (for line art). If you enabled the center selection
handle in the PitStop Pro preferences, a point of origin on the center of the object’s bounding
box will appear as well, as in the above graphic.
